kubeedge部署
时间: 2023-09-13 21:00:57 浏览: 58
KubeEdge是一个开源的容器边缘计算平台,它将Kubernetes扩展到边缘设备,以满足边缘计算和边缘人工智能的需求。KubeEdge的部署过程如下:
1. 安装Kubernetes:首先需要在边缘设备上安装Kubernetes集群,这可以通过使用minikube或kubeadm等工具来简化。在安装过程中需要配置好Master节点和Worker节点。
2. 安装Docker:KubeEdge使用Docker来运行容器,所以在部署之前要确保Docker已经安装并配置正确。可以通过官方文档提供的指南来安装和配置Docker。
3. 下载KubeEdge:在边缘设备上下载KubeEdge的二进制文件,并将其配置为PATH环境变量。
4. 配置Edge节点: 在边缘节点上创建一个名为Edge的节点,这个节点将运行KubeEdge组件。这可以通过在Kubernetes配置文件中添加相应的配置来实现。
5. 配置Cloud节点: 在云端运行一个名为Cloud的节点,用于管理和监控边缘设备上的工作负载。与Edge节点类似,需要在Kubernetes配置文件中添加相应的配置。
6. 部署和运行:部署Edge和Cloud节点后,可以通过使用kubectl命令来部署和运行应用程序,就像在传统的Kubernetes集群上一样。
总结来说,KubeEdge的部署过程涉及安装Kubernetes和Docker,下载和配置KubeEdge的二进制文件,创建Edge和Cloud节点,并最后通过kubectl命令来部署和运行应用程序。通过这些步骤,我们可以在边缘设备上搭建一个具备边缘计算能力的Kubernetes集群。